- Short Summary
- Since its foundation, the company has acquired a strong know-how and expertise in the development of innovative composite materials based on the reuse of various types of production residues. This approach enables developing and testing aesthetic and structural composite parts for various markets such as luxury and mobility. The R&T and production capacity of the facility in Lyon area enables producing materials and parts for series of several thousand units
- Full Description
- The company can design and manufacture materials and parts from composite by-products from the European aeronautical industry. To meet the challenge of valorizing these exceptional materials,the company has developed a process allowing it to transform these by-products into a
new material: CARBONIUM®.
Combining mechanical properties, low environmental impact and a totally unique aesthetic,
CARBONIUM® has already won over luxury watchmaking. Since then a dozen of material ranges have been developed for various domains of application.
In few years of existence, the company has been awarded several times for its singular
approach.
The young company: – was one of the 20 finalist projects certified during the 6th edition of the Lyon Start-up acceleration program – provided materials to the watchmaker Ulysse Nardin for their X collection – was selected among 122 start-ups from 30 countries to pitch at the JEC Startup booster of JEC World 2019 – was chosen to join the 5th edition of the Airbus BizLab acceleration program – was distinguished at the “Victoires de l’Innovation 2019” in the Disruptive Innovation category – saw CARBONIUM® labeled as one of the “1000 solutions for the planet” from the Solar Impulse Foundation
- Advantages and Innovations
- Maximizing the reuse of by-products during the design phase enables to avoid the use virgin raw
materials in particular the ones that are oil based.
The products manufactured following theses principles are more sustainable in sense that they are employing resources more efficiently
